Our client,Arch Steel is a leading UK manufacturer of high-quality steel roofing, cladding, façade systems and bespoke fabrications for the construction industry. They deliver innovative and reliable products and services across the sector, supported by a commitment to sustainability, quality and outstanding customer service. At their core, they believe that attention to detail is the cornerstone of every project and are driven by a passion for precision, ensuring that every aspect of their craftsmanship is executed flawlessly.
As such, they are now seeking a skilled AutoCAD Technician to join their Drawing Office team.
You will play a key role in preparing accurate technical drawings and supporting the production of bespoke steel building components for a wide range of commercial projects. You will communicate effectively with internal teams (and occasionally with clients as and when required) and work closely with the design and production teams to interpret project requirements and your key responsibilities will include producing and updating 2D AutoCAD drawings to a high standard, assist with technical documentation and design revisions and to support other drafting tasks as required to help deliver projects on time and to specification.
To be shortlisted for this role you will need proven experience and be fully conversant with AutoCAD 2D along with a good working knowledge of Word and Excel. Experience with AutoCAD Inventor or Solid Works is advantageous but not essential and a background in the sheet metal industry would also be beneficial as would experience with Lantek or Radan Punch/Laser programming however these are not essential as full training will be provided.
Strong communication skills are a must with the ability to liaise professionally with clients and colleagues.
